Future Fund LLC Takes Position in RxSight, Inc. $RXST

Future Fund LLC bought a new position in shares of RxSight, Inc. (NASDAQ:RXSTFree Report) in the second quarter, according to the company in its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The firm bought 46,749 shares of the company’s stock, valued at approximately $608,000. Future Fund LLC owned about 0.12% of RxSight as of its most recent SEC filing.

RxSight Price Performance

Shares of NASDAQ:RXST opened at $9.37 on Monday. RxSight, Inc. has a 1 year low of $6.32 and a 1 year high of $49.25. The company has a market capitalization of $385.29 million, a PE ratio of -10.65 and a beta of 1.16. The business has a fifty day moving average price of $8.78 and a two-hundred day moving average price of $10.72.

RxSight (NASDAQ:RXSTGet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ings results on Wednesday, November 5th. The company reported ($0.04) earnings per share for the quarter, topping analysts’ consensus estimates of ($0.19) by $0.15. The company had revenue of $30.34 million for the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$25.63 million. RxSight had a negative net margin of 25.15% and a negative return on equity of 12.82%. The firm’s quarterly revenue was down 31.4% on a year-over-year basis. During the same period in the previous year, the firm earned ($0.16) EPS. RxSight has set its FY 2025 guidance at EPS. Sell-side analysts anticipate that RxSight, Inc. will post -0.7 earnings per share for the current year.

RxSight Company Profile

(Free Report)

RxSight, Inc, a commercial-stage medical device company, engages in the research and development, manufacture, and sale of light adjustable intraocular lenses (LAL) used in cataract surgery in the United States and internationally. It offers RxSight system that enables doctors to customize and enhance the visual acuity for patients after cataract surgery.
